At DaVinci, all K-5 students are expected to go outside for recess every day. All students should have a warm coat, a hat, and gloves or mittens. Students should also have boots and snow pants when there is snow on the ground. Students who do not have the proper gear will need to call a parent to bring proper clothing for recess time.
Students only stay inside for recess when either the real temperature or the wind chill temperature is below 0 degrees. Please note that sometimes the temperature fluctuates during the day and we may switch between indoor and outdoor recess during the day as necessary.
If your family is having a difficult time finding winter clothing for your student, please contact your child’s teacher or the front office for assistance.

‘Kids Deserve a Shot’ Vaccine Incentive Program for Minnesotans 5-11 Years Old

Vaccines are the strongest tool we have to prevent serious disease and death from COVID-19. Vaccines are now available for Minnesotans ages 5 and older at no cost. On January 11, Governor Tim Walz announced the launch of the next phase of the ‘Kids Deserve a Shot’ vaccine incentive program to encourage Minnesota families to get their kids 5- to 11-years-old fully vaccinated against COVID-19.

$200 Visa Gift Cards

Minnesota families who get their 5- to 11-year-old fully vaccinated in January and February can get a $200 Visa gift card. To be eligible, Minnesotans 5-11 must receive their first and second dose between January 1 and February 28. Families can register their 5- to 11-year-old once they have completed their two-dose series.

$100,000 Minnesota College Scholarship Drawings

Later this spring, there will be drawings for five $100,000 Minnesota college scholarship drawings for all Minnesotans 5-11 years old who are fully vaccinated. All Minnesotans 5-11 years old who completed their first and second doses at any point up to the registration deadline will be eligible to be entered for a chance to win a $100,000 college scholarship. Details on the drawings will be announced in the coming months.

Boosters Recommended for People Aged 12 and Older

As a reminder,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) announced  now recommend booster shots for those aged 12 and older five months after the completion of the primary series of Pfizer-BioNTech COVID-19 vaccine. In addition, for some immunocompromised children aged 5-11 years old, CDC also recommends an additional dose of the Pfizer-BioNTech COVID-19 vaccine to complete the primary series – a total of three doses.
